I am an RN from Newfoundland. I completed my nursing education in Canada.

I have a Newfoundland, Minnesota and Arizona RN licensure (pending TN visa).

NCLEX was completed in 2013 and I have CGFNS TN Visa Screen Certificate.

Anyone who has been through this process before, please guide me.

I just had two interviews with a company in the US. Although I stated on the online application that I would need to be sponsored, both recruiters seemed surprised to hear same.

As far as I know, I need a letter of employment to give to border guard along with my CGFNS visa screen certificate. With that I should be able to get a TN Visa. I am not sure if I am oversimplifiying the process. If I am please advise.

Hi just started applying for TN visa but my employer refuse to change my permanent job to temporary. Is there anything I can do?

why do u wanna change it to temporary anyways?

According to TN visa my job should be temporary for atleast 3 years.

the TN Visa already acts as a symbol of temporary the employer doesnt need to change anything just have them give you a job offer letter that is very detailed on what you will be doing where youll be doing it for how long 3yrs because thats how long the TN is valid for and then take the letter as long as your credentials and a visa screen to the POE and apply
